Set in West Palm Beach, Florida (but filmed in San Diego, California), Silk Stalkings was a sort of "Miami Vice" lite for the 90's. Telling the story of Homicide detectives Chris Lorenzo (Rob Estes) and Rita Lee Lance (Mitz Kapture), Silk Stalkings shows the detectives solving crimes of passion among those living the high life.
While I will admit that the show tends toward the cheesy, this guilty pleasure consistently entertained me throughout its 8 seasons. And despite the cast changes over the course of its run, the series remained watchable throughout. The possible exception is the latter half of the fifth season, but I will leave that for my review of that season.
Season Four starts off with a two-part episode "Natural Selection" that is surprisingly dramatic. These two episodes were the first episodes I saw when flipping through the cable channels during the original run of the series. I liked them enough that I continued to watch the show regularly. Soon enough, USA network put the show into a five-nights-a-week late night slot, and I quickly caught up on the first three seasons.
In addition to the usual story of Chris and Rita solving a murder each week, this season also saw good use of the supporting cast, including: Captain Lipschitz and his wife (played by vaudevillians Charlie Brill and Mitzi McCall, married in real life); Donnie "Dogs" DiBarto, the friendliest mafia don in Florida; and Atticus Dunn, who continued to scheme (and impose upon Chris' patience).
Season Four also continues to explore the relationship between the two main characters, Chris and Rita. Although both are involved in romantic relationships with others that ebb and flow over the course of the season, their dependence on each other deepens throughout, both professionally and personally. This is shown to good effect starting in the first episodes, and this central relationship of the series would be taken to its conclusion in the events of the first half of Season Five.
Although some might argue that the first half of the fifth season is a stronger group of episodes than season four as a whole, for my money seasons four was the strongest complete season of the series. Some weaknesses did start to show in the show's formula by this season, however. Certain plots began being recycled from earlier seasons, and a few guest stars from earlier seasons appeared playing different characters as well. But as a complete season, Season Four presents a very strong set of episodes, possibly the most coherent and enjoyable of the whole series.
